Abstract

Provided are a hollow mold for receiving a liquid crystal panel and a diffuser plate, the hollow mold capable of automating an assembling process of a liquid crystal display (LCD) and fixing a reflective sheet, and an LCD including the hollow mold. The hollow mold includes an outer side surface; a top surface; an inner side surface comprising a first step which is formed in a stepped shape, defines an upper receiving space and performs a supporting function, a second step which defines a lower receiving space and performs the supporting function, and an inclined surface which slopes downward from the second step; and a bottom surface.
